Homeowners in Elk River commonly order bulk materials like gravel, sand, dirt, and stone for driveways, patios, drainage, garden beds, and erosion control. These materials are used as base layers, finish surfaces, or fill depending on the project needs. Material choice usually depends on drainage needs, desired look, and budget.
Choose a material based on function (drainage vs. structural base vs. finish surface), local climate (freeze-thaw cycles), and appearance preferences. Consider compaction, particle size, and whether the material will be exposed or buried; if unsure, use Hello Gravel’s material calculator or contact our sales team for guidance. Regional sourcing means texture and color can vary, so add preferences in Order Notes if appearance matters.
Typical estimates are easiest to give in cubic yards: a 12x40 ft driveway requires about 4–9 cubic yards depending on depth, a 12x12 ft patio needs about 1–2 cubic yards, and a 4x8 ft raised bed holds about 1–1.5 cubic yards. Drainage trenches and pathways often fall under 1 cubic yard per short run but vary by width and depth. Elk River’s cold winters and freeze-thaw cycles mean you should favor well-draining materials and deeper, compacted bases to reduce frost heave. Snow, frozen ground, and winter road rules can delay deliveries or limit tailgate spreading, so plan projects for warmer months when possible. Minimize frost heave by ensuring good drainage away from structures, using well-draining base materials, and placing a properly compacted subbase of adequate depth. Including a geotextile or heavier base layer may help on very soft soils, and proper compaction in layers reduces future settling. For foundation-level work, consult a contractor or engineer and use our team to match materials to site conditions.

Clear a safe drop zone and route for trucks, remove low branches or obstacles, and mark the preferred spot with flags or stakes so drivers can see it from the street. If delivery requires blocking a driveway or street, check local rules and indicate this at checkout; protect delicate landscaping and consider temporary driveway protection for heavy trucks.
